Master Excel: A Practical Step-by-Step Guide
A practical, step-by-step Excel guide covering data import, cleaning, formulas, dashboards, and automation for beginners and professionals.
By the end, you will complete a practical Excel workflow: import raw data, clean and normalize it, apply key formulas, build a simple dashboard, and automate repetitive tasks with basic macros. You’ll learn practical tips for Windows and Mac, plus shortcuts and best practices for reproducible workbooks. This guide lays out concrete steps you can follow today to become more proficient in Excel.
Why Excel mastery matters in modern workplaces
You will gain practical, job-ready Excel skills that cover data import, cleaning, formulas, dashboards, and automation. This foundation helps you handle real-world datasets, simplify reporting, and collaborate more effectively with teammates. According to XLS Library, this approach mirrors how analysts and managers actually work with data in businesses today. By focusing on reproducible workbooks, you’ll reduce errors and increase trust in your results. Throughout this guide, you’ll notice how Excel serves as a central hub for data workflows across industries. Adopting these habits early on will also make it easier to scale your analyses as data volumes grow. Whether you’re preparing a quarterly report or building a data toolkit for your team, mastering Excel unlocks efficiency and credibility in your work.
From the very first workbook to advanced data models, the patterns you learn here apply across many roles. Expect to see practical examples, checklists, and templates you can reuse. While Excel is feature-rich, the most impactful improvements come from disciplined workbook design: clear naming conventions, consistent data types, and well-documented steps. This section sets the stage for a durable skill set you can bring to any business context.
Core principles for effective Excel workbooks
Effective Excel workbooks share a handful of core principles that prevent chaos and encourage collaboration. Start with a clean, organized structure: separate data sheets from analysis sheets, use a consistent naming convention, and avoid hiding calculations in opaque cells. Document your assumptions with comments or a dedicated README sheet, so teammates can reproduce results without guesswork. Build formulas that refer to named ranges rather than hard-coded cell addresses; this makes models resilient to row insertions and column reordering. Version control matters, too: save incremental versions, keep a changelog, and annotate major changes. Finally, design with accessibility in mind: high-contrast colors, readable fonts, and accessible charts. By embedding these principles into your daily workflow, you’ll reduce debugging time and improve auditability, which is especially valuable in collaborative environments where multiple people touch the same workbook.
Importing and cleaning data: best practices
Data import is where many Excel projects begin, and clean data is the backbone of reliable analysis. Start with a clear target schema: list the fields you need, their data types, and any normalization rules. When you import, use Power Query for larger datasets or external sources, as it simplifies repetitive cleaning tasks and keeps the transformations separate from the raw data. Remove duplicates, handle missing values consistently, and convert text into standard formats (dates, numbers, and categorical labels). Use the Trim and Clean functions to remove extraneous spaces, and apply data validation to prevent future errors. If you encounter inconsistent date formats, parse them first, then reformat to a universal standard. A well-cleaned dataset reduces downstream errors and speeds up analysis dramatically.
Transforming data with formulas and functions
Formulas are the engines of Excel workbooks, and mastering syntax pays off with powerful, reusable models. Start with arithmetic and aggregate functions like SUM, AVERAGE, MIN, and MAX to build a foundation. Then add logic with IF, AND, OR to create decision rules. As you grow, learn lookup functions such as VLOOKUP, HLOOKUP, and the more robust INDEX-MATCH combination, which scales better when columns move. The newer XLOOKUP often simplifies lookups and supports reverse matching and wildcard searches. Practice using named ranges to make formulas readable, and always test formulas on a small subset of data before applying them to the full dataset. Consistent formula styling—indentation, comments, and formatting—helps teammates understand your logic quickly.
Building calculations and aggregations
Beyond individual formulas, Excel shines in aggregations and compact data summaries. Use SUMIFS, COUNTIFS, and AVERAGEIFS to perform conditional aggregation, which is essential for reporting against multiple criteria. PivotTables are your best friend for exploring multidimensional data: set rows, columns, values, and filters to reveal trends without writing complex formulas. When designing a dashboard, connect charts to pivot tables or to well-structured data tables to keep visuals responsive to your filter choices. Use slicers for interactivity and consider data model relationships for more advanced analyses. Remember to document the business questions each calculation answers so your workbook remains understandable.
Visualizing data: charts and dashboards
A strong dashboard communicates insights at a glance. Start with a minimal, consistent color palette and avoid chart clutter. Choose chart types that match the data story: column charts for comparisons, line charts for trends, and bar charts for hierarchical rankings. Use sparklines to show micro-trends within cells, and combine data sources into a single, cohesive view. Annotation matters: add axis labels, title bars, and data source notes to prevent misinterpretation. When building dashboards, ensure interactivity with slicers and timeline controls so viewers can explore scenarios. Finally, test accessibility: high contrast, readable fonts, and alt text for charts support readers with visual impairments.
Automation basics: macros and simple tasks
Automation saves you time and reduces manual errors. Start by recording macros for repetitive actions, then inspect the generated code to understand what happened behind the scenes. Learn a few targeted VBA commands such as looping through a range, writing values to cells, and clearing formats. Keep macros organized with descriptive names and store them in a dedicated module or template workbook. Avoid hard-coding values; instead, use named cells or input prompts to make macros reusable. As you gain confidence, you can expand to more structured automation like event-driven triggers and simple user forms. Always test in a copy of your workbook to protect data.
Collaboration, version control, and auditability
In team environments, collaboration efficiency hinges on reproducibility. Maintain a consistent workbook structure across projects, and use templates for new workbooks to enforce standards. Document data sources, assumptions, and calculations in a dedicated worksheet or a separate document. Enable workbook protection for sensitive sheets and carefully manage permissions so teammates can edit where appropriate. Turn on change tracking or maintain a simple changelog so colleagues can see what changed and why. Finally, establish a routine for backing up critical workbooks and sharing links to the latest version rather than distributing static files. This discipline reduces confusion and ensures everyone is working from the same dataset.
End-to-end workflow: a practical example
This final block walks through a concrete, end-to-end Excel workflow to solidify the concepts discussed. Suppose you receive a quarterly sales dataset with columns for Date, Region, Product, Units Sold, and Revenue. You’d begin by importing the data with Power Query, then clean it (trim whitespace, standardize dates, remove duplicates). Next, create a data model and build key calculations: total revenue, average order value, and a regional growth rate. Construct a dashboard that displays a trend line for Revenue over time, a regional heat map, and top-performing products using a pivot table with slicers for region and quarter. Finally, save a versioned workbook with a documented data dictionary and a short note on the analysis goals. This end-to-end approach demonstrates how the pieces fit together and why careful design matters for long-term projects.
Tools & Materials
- PC or Mac computer(With Excel 365 or newer (or equivalent standalone version))
- Excel software (Excel 365/2026 or newer)(Includes access to Power Query and modern features)
- Internet access(Needed for templates, updates, and online resources)
- Notepad or digital notebook(For quick annotations and formulas notes)
- USB drive or cloud storage(Optional backup for workbook templates)
- Keyboard shortcuts cheat sheet(Print or keep handy for speed)
Steps
Estimated time: 60-90 minutes
- 1
Prepare your workspace
Open a new workbook, set a consistent theme, and create a dedicated Data, Analysis, and Dashboard tab structure. Name sheets clearly and create a short README with your goals for the workbook.
Tip: Use a template workbook for consistency across projects. - 2
Import data from the source
Import data using Power Query or the Data tab, choosing the appropriate source (CSV, Excel, or web). Clean up column headers and ensure data types are correct.
Tip: Prefer Power Query for repeatable imports; keep a copy of the raw data. - 3
Clean and normalize the data
Remove duplicates, trim spaces, and standardize date formats. Create a data dictionary on a separate sheet describing each column.
Tip: Apply data validation to prevent future errors at entry. - 4
Add core calculations
Create essential metrics like total revenue, unit price, and counts using SUM, AVERAGE, and COUNTIF. Use named ranges for readability.
Tip: Test with sample records to verify correctness. - 5
Build a dashboard layout
Place key visuals on the dashboard: a line chart for trends, a bar chart for top products, and a pivot table summary. Link slicers to allow interactive exploration.
Tip: Keep visuals uncluttered and aligned to a grid. - 6
Add interactivity and validation
Incorporate slicers, timeline controls, and conditional formatting to highlight anomalies. Add tooltips or notes for context.
Tip: Document any assumptions shown in the dashboard. - 7
Automate routine updates
Record a macro for a common refresh sequence (import, clean, recalc). Review the generated VBA and clean up any hard-coded values.
Tip: Keep macros in a separate module and add comments. - 8
Review, save, and share
Save a versioned copy with a descriptive filename and a short changelog. Share with teammates and gather feedback for improvements.
Tip: Use a centralized template and a documented data source.
People Also Ask
What is the best way to start learning Excel?
Begin with the basics: workbook layout, data types, and simple formulas. Practice on a real dataset and build a small project you care about. Use templates to reinforce good habits and gradually add complexity as you gain confidence.
Start with the basics, practice on a real dataset, and build a small project you care about. Templates help reinforce good habits and ease progression.
Which Excel formula should I learn first?
Learn SUM for totals and AVERAGE for means to establish a solid foundation. Then explore IF for logic and return values, followed by LOOKUP functions like XLOOKUP for robust lookups.
Start with SUM and AVERAGE, then move to IF and XLOOKUP for more robust lookups.
How can I automate repetitive tasks in Excel?
Record macros for simple automations and review the generated VBA. Build reusable scripts and avoid hard-coded values; keep logic modular and documented.
Record macros for simple automations, review the code, and keep things reusable and well documented.
Should I focus on Windows or Mac keyboard shortcuts?
Many shortcuts are shared, but some differ by OS. Learn the core shortcuts first, then add Mac-specific or Windows-specific keys to your cheat sheet.
Learn core shortcuts first, then add OS-specific keys to your cheat sheet.
How do I clean messy data effectively?
Use Trim, Find & Replace, and Remove Duplicates. For larger tasks, Power Query simplifies repeated cleaning and ensures consistent results.
Trim, replace, and remove duplicates; use Power Query for larger cleaning jobs.
Where can I find ready-to-use templates?
Excel’s template gallery offers many examples. Additionally, trusted sources like XLS Library provide practical templates customized for real-world tasks.
Check Excel templates gallery and trusted sources like XLS Library for practical templates.
Watch Video
The Essentials
- Plan workbook structure before building formulas.
- Use Power Query for repeatable data imports.
- Create a dashboard with focused visuals and interactivity.
- Document data sources and calculations for audits.

